Tips for Learning Programming Quickly and Effectively

Programming is a highly valued skill that is in high demand in today’s job market. Whether you’re just starting out or have some experience, learning programming quickly can help you advance in your career. Here are some tips to help you learn programming fast and effectively.

Choose a Programming Language That Matches Your Goals

There are many programming languages to choose from, so it’s essential to select the one that is best suited to your goals. If you want to develop mobile apps, consider learning Swift or Kotlin. If you want to build web applications, focus on learning HTML, CSS, and JavaScript. If you’re interested in data science or machine learning, Python is a good choice. By choosing a programming language that matches your goals, you’ll be able to learn the skills you need more efficiently.

Set Achievable Goals

Learning programming can be overwhelming at first, so it’s essential to set achievable goals. Start with small projects and gradually work your way up to more complex ones. Break bigger projects into smaller tasks and focus on completing one task at a time. By setting achievable goals, you’ll be able to track your progress and stay motivated.

Practice Coding Every Day

Consistent practice is essential for learning programming quickly. Set aside dedicated time for coding every day, and make sure to stick to it. This will help you build your skills and retain what you’ve learned.

Use Online Resources

There are many online resources available for learning programming, including online courses, tutorials, and forums. These resources can be a great way to learn new skills and get help when you need it. Some popular online resources for learning programming include Codecademy, Udemy, and Stack Overflow.

Work on Real-World Projects

Real-world projects are an excellent way to apply what you’ve learned and build your skills. Consider contributing to open-source projects, building your own projects, or working on projects for friends or family. This will help you gain practical experience and build your portfolio.

Get Feedback From Others

Getting feedback from others can help you improve your programming skills. Consider joining a coding community or attending coding meetups to get feedback from other programmers. This can help you identify areas where you need to improve and learn new techniques from others.

Stay Motivated

Learning programming can be challenging, so it’s essential to stay motivated. Set achievable goals, track your progress, and celebrate your achievements along the way. Remember why you wanted to learn programming in the first place and keep that motivation alive.
